The Year of the Lord's favor


Luke 4:19 to proclaim the year of the Lord's favor.

A few years back I was watching a preacher on TV and he was talking about Luke 4:19 "to proclaim the year of the Lord's favor" he went on to explain how in the year of the "Lord's favor" there was a car with your name on it, a house with my name on it, and so many other blessings. It is beautiful to receive blessings from the Lord, but what surprised me is that the preacher didn't mention that in order to live the year of the Lord's favor we have to do the Lord's work. The preacher made no mention on verse 18, he did not mention that we have to preach the Gospel to the poor, to free those who are oppressed or give their sight to the blind. Like I said before it is beautiful to be blessed and to have a year of favors, but we have to remember that being blessed is more than getting a new car or a new house, being blessed means that we have the energy and positive attitude to do what is necessary to fulfill Luke 4:19 with out forgetting to fulfill 4:18.

I think that in order to have a year of favor we have to get ready to work, to get to know what really being blessed means, not only getting ready to collect the blessings. Being blessed means that we are able to savor the process, the work, that we have to get through before getting the blessing.

I hope that you can have the Lord's favor this year, and that you can make it one of blessings, that you and your family can collect everything that the Lord has for you, work hard for him, But seek first his kingdom and his righteousness, and all these things will be given to you as well.
